In WPF, WindowsFormsHost control will always draws ontop of everything in the same WPF window.
In docking, this problem happens when the floating panes move over the Pane that contain WindowsFormsHost Control.
But, if the floating panes are the separate WPF window, this problem will be solved.
Would you consider to change the design so that the floating panes can draw ontop of the WindowsFormsHost Control?
I think many of us need this a lot when doing migration.
